Causes of Infertility:

  • Ovulatory Disorders: Some problems, which can create difficulties in ovulation or other ailments like polycystic ovary syndrome (PCOS), hormonal imbalance, and thyroid problems.
  • Damage to Fallopian Tubes: The egg and the sperm will be unable to meet if the fallopian tubes are cut off, too tight, or blocked. Many causes can prevent a fertilized egg from reaching the uterus, such as pelvic inflammatory disease (PID), endometriosis, and past surgeries.
  • Endometriosis: This is where tissue resembling the lining of the uterine cavity has grown outside the uterus. This tissue may be painful and limit a woman's ability to conceive.
  • Genetic Factors: Mutation of genes such as duplications of the Y chromosome or Klinefelter syndrome may be responsible for the totipotency of germ cells.
  • Lifestyle Influences: Aside from women, factors such as obesity, smoking, heavy drinking, and drug use can impact male fertility.
  • Unexplained Infertility: some symptoms that could not be explained by exhaustive testing become designated unexplained infertility, which could be a great irritant for couples who are trying to get pregnant.

Symptoms of Infertility:

  • Irregularity in Menstruation: A woman may have an irregular menstrual cycle which indicates ovulatory abnormalities.
  • Male Impotence or Erectile Dysfunction: It may potentially refrain the male counterpart from gaining and maintaining an erection, which could affect achieving reproduction.
  • Intercourse Discomfort: Painful intercourse may indicate a problem with reproductive health, thus complicating fertility further.
  • Skin Issues and Hair Growth: Issues such as acne or unusual hair growth (hirsutism) in females may signal hormonal discrepancies, similar to those observed in PCOS.
  • Recurrent Pregnancy Loss: Going through several miscarriages could suggest hidden fertility problems that require attention.
  • Older Age: Women past 35 can face a reduction in fertility, while men beyond 40 might also notice a decline.
